'Walking the Rez Road' contains forty short stories and poems
featuring Luke Warmwater as a central character. Luke is a Vietnam
veteran who has survived the war but is having 'trouble surviving
the peace' on a reservation where everyone is broke and where the
tribal government seems to work against the interests of the
reservation folk. Throughout 'Walking the Rez Road', it is humour
that holds the people and their community together.
